Transaction 3fe75679588930bba39cbfd2350e37e15d1ba5a1e5b32c1e13cd096e5cfb5d4c
1 Input
1 Output
-
3fe75679588930bba39cbfd2350e37e15d1ba5a1e5b32c1e13cd096e5cfb5d4c:0
- value
- 6599717143
- script pubkey
- OP_0 OP_PUSHBYTES_32 6dce3c527f8adcbb3bdf1e599a31bd3f3fa917b592744d45d9c1c35c2babeeb7
- address
- bc1qdh8rc5nl3twtkw7lreve5vda8ul6j9a4jf6y63wec8p4c2ata6msfcnpex